Melatonin-excess: Melatonin helps with sleep onset and is a good option if your sleep-wake cycle is misaligned with the usual sleep-wake hours, however it does not help one to remain asleep and can cause premature awakening in those who have appropriate timely melatonin production. Too much melatonin can cause anxiety, irritability,depression (all of which can cause early awakening) and rarely even hallucinations.
